Each year there are devastating events that force residents out of their homes and into unfortunate situations. Natural disasters are known for destroying people’s houses and communities. Everything they spent years working for gets blown away with the wind. Of course this is a very stressful and uncertain time for residents. Fortunately there are ways that you can help with restoring these people’s towns and lives. Tons of homes still need rebuilding and renovation. But a lot of these residents simply do not have the resources to get the job done. This is where your help can is needed. You can volunteer with the rebuilding efforts of these communities.

Helping out is actually quite simple. Your help will be greatly appreciated. Everyone needs a home. A fine and sturdy place to stay provides so many people with the quality of life that they so greatly deserve. As a volunteer, you don’t need any home rebuilding experience at all. Your duties will be anything from sheet rocking to demolishing to landscaping and more. You might also have to paint. These tasks will all be quite simple when working together with other willing and like-minded individuals. The process will also be quite fun as you connect and communicate with these other people. It can be a perfect opportunity to network as well.

To become a volunteer you only have to be 18 years old. If you are under 18 you must simply have the permission of your parents. Everyone should have an opportunity to participate.
